    My Picks for this weekend's Playoff Games

    Hi everyone.

    As I promised you earlier this week, here are my picks for this weekends NFL divisional playoffs.

    AFC.
    New Engalnd at San Diego.

    The Patriots have too much experience in the postseason. Tom Brady has only lost one game in 12 playoff starts. Philip Rivers has had a great season, but he will crack under pressure in his first playoff game. Even though SD has L.T. on offense and a great defense, the X-factor will be Rivers. Look for Coach Belicheck to use different defense schemes to confuse him.

    Pats win 31-28

    Indianapolis at Baltimore.
    The Ravens defense has been talking trash all week. Even though their defense is ranked #1, they'll have their hands full with the Colts explosive offense. If the Indy D can play the way they did against KC, they can win this game. Peyton Manning must play better.

    My Colts, in a upset 34-21

    NFC.
    Seattle at Chicago
    The Seahawks are lucky to be here after Tony Romo's blunder in last week's game. The Bears are fresh and healthy on both sides of the ball. Seattle is too banged up right now. Rex Grossman must show up in order for the Bears offense to be productive.

    Chicago wins 27-10

    Philadelphia at New Orleans
    The Eagles are red hot, winning their last 6 games after losing McNabb for the season. The Saints are coming a suprising season, finishing 10-6 and winning the NFC South. Jeff Garcia is playing well, and figures to do that againts an inconsistent Saints D. Look for the Eagles to try to blitz Drew Brees. Also, if the Eagles can shut down Reggie Bush, Deuce McAllister and the rest of Saints offense, Philly has a shot.

    Eagles overcome the crowd noise in the Superdome ( and some voodoo), and win it 35-27.
